:root {
  --sidebar-width: 253px;
  --app-container-max-width: 1520px;
}

:root.collapsed {
  --sidebar-width: 102px !important;
}

body {
  margin: 0;
  padding: 0;
  background-color: #fafbfc;
  font-size: 14px;
}

.sim-main-container {
  max-width: calc(var(--sidebar-width) + var(--app-container-max-width));
  width: 100%;
  margin-right: auto;
  margin-left: auto;
  background-color: #ffff;
  box-shadow: 0 5px 5px -3px rgba(0, 0, 0, 0.2), 0 8px 10px 1px rgba(0, 0, 0, 0.14), 0 3px 14px 2px rgba(0, 0, 0, 0.12);
}

#sim-sidebar-navigation {
  display: flex;
  position: fixed;
  top: 0;
  height: 100%;
  z-index: 999;
  overflow-y: visible !important;
}

.sim-content-wrapper {
  padding-left: var(--sidebar-width);
  width: 100%;
}


